Description
The seller acquired this 2002 Land Rover Range Rover 4.6 HSE a few years ago, and it currently displays a mileage of 237k-kms. The vehicle features a Java Black exterior finish, paired with an Ash Black leather interior. Under the hood lies a 4.6-liter V8 engine, which is connected to a four-speed automatic transmission and a dual-range transfer case. The Range Rover comes equipped with a range of features, including newly installed 20" alloy wheels, a sunroof, headlight wipers, fog lights, a receiver hitch, heated power-adjustable front seats, dual-zone automatic climate control, cruise control, an aftermarket head unit, and a Harman Kardon sound system.
This P38 Range Rover is currently available in Edmonton, Alberta, and it comes with the manufacturer's literature, partial service records, and a clean Alberta registration in the seller's name.

This truck boasts a Java Black exterior finish and is equipped with a range of features, including a power-operated sunroof, headlight wipers, fog lights, mud flaps, a receiver hitch, a split tailgate, and dual exhaust outlets. It's also equipped with Electronic Air Suspension (EAS) and Electronic Traction Control for versatile driving capabilities.
The vehicle now rides on newer Land Rover wheels with machined faces, which are fitted with fresh Hankook Optimo tires measuring 255/50R20. The seller has mentioned that the original wheels will be included in the sale, and any imperfections on the vehicle have been thoroughly documented and can be viewed in the provided gallery.

Inside the cabin, you'll find seating surfaces adorned in Ash Black leather, accentuated by burl wood trim on the dashboard and door panels. Comfort and convenience features include heated power-adjustable front seats with position memory, dual-zone automatic climate control, cruise control, an aftermarket Kenwood headunit, a six-CD changer, and a Harman Kardon sound system.
The leather wrapped and woodgrain four-spoke multifunction steering wheel frames a 220-kph speedometer, a tachometer displaying a 5,750-rpm redline, and gauges for monitoring fuel level and coolant temperature. The digital odometer shows 237k-kilometers, with approximately 60,000 kilometers added during the current ownership.

Under the hood, the 4.6-liter Rover V8 engine boasts an aluminum construction and came from the factory with a rating of 222 horsepower and 300 lb-ft of torque. Power is distributed to all four wheels through a four-speed automatic transmission and an electronically controlled two-speed transfer case. The seller has recently conducted an oil change; however, there is a minor ongoing oil leak that has been noted.
